Abstract
The utility model relates to a PVC (polyvinyl chloride) hollow partition board, the PVC hollow partition board is characterized by comprising a hollow substrate (1) made of PVC, the hollow substrate (1) comprises an upper panel (1.1) and a lower panel (1.2) transversely arranged in parallel, a plurality of vertically parallel vertical ribs (1.3) are arranged between the upper panel (1.1) and the lower panel (1.2), the plurality of vertical ribs (1.3) are used for dividing the region between the upper panel (1.1) and the lower (1.2) into a plurality of square cavities (1.4), and a square steel tube (2) is arranged in each square cavity (1.4). The PVC hollow partition board provided by the utility model has the advantages of being simple in manufacture process, high in strength, good in sound insulation and heat insulation effects, resistant in static, and recyclable.

Background technology
Partition board refers to the prefabricated batten of the body of wall for interior of building partition wall of JG/T169-2005 " light lath for building partition wall " regulation, and partition board comprises glass fiber reinforced cement batten, glass fiber reinforced gypsum hollow lath, steel wire (gauze wire cloth) refinforced cement batten, light concrete batten, compound sandwich light lath etc.Full name is light lath for building partition wall, as the non-load bearing inner partition wall main material of general industry building, residential building, public works.Belong to light partition wall engineering using light partition board as the engineering of the non-load bearing inner partition wall of general industry building, residential building, public works.The third generation environment protection energy-saving partition wallboard that country widelys popularize, has protection against the tide, antidetonation sound insulation, fireproof heat insulating, occupation of land is little, intensity good, the advantage such as convenient of constructing.
More partition board adopts color steel rockwool sandwich board on the market, and color steel rockwool sandwich board is taking basalt and other natural crystals etc. as primary raw material, becomes fiber through high-temperature fusion, add appropriate cementing agent, solidifies to process.Because the easy moisture absorption of color steel rockwool sandwich board is rotted, application life is shorter, is generally 10 ~ 15 years, can not recycle, and production and construction pollutes large, environment is impacted to not environmental protection.It also possesses complex manufacturing technology, and intensity is lower, sound-insulating weak effect, the not defect such as antistatic.

Detailed description of the invention
Embodiment mono-
Referring to Fig. 1 ~ Fig. 2, a kind of PVC hollow partition board that the utility model relates to, it comprises the hollow substrate 1 of PVC material, hollow substrate 1 comprises the top panel 1.1 and the lower panel 1.2 that are laterally arranged in parallel up and down, between described top panel 1.1 and lower panel 1.2, be provided with multiple perpendicular muscle 1.3 that are vertically arranged in parallel, the region separation between top panel 1.1 and lower panel 1.2 is become multiple square cavities 1.4 by multiple perpendicular muscle 1.3, in described square cavity 1.4, sets rectangular steel tube 2.
Setting of rectangular steel tube 2 improves the bulk strength of PVC hollow partition board greatly.
Embodiment bis-
Referring to Fig. 3, preferred scheme is: rectangular steel tube 2 intervals are embedded in square cavity 1.4, in square cavity 1.4 adjacent to rectangular steel tube 2, be provided with the first cross reinforcing rib 1.5, four summits of the first cross reinforcing rib 1.5 connect respectively four inwalls of square cavity 1.4, between adjacent two summits of the first cross reinforcing rib 1.5, are connected with the second oblique reinforcing rib 1.6.
Saving material is arranged at rectangular steel tube 2 intervals, and the layout of the first reinforcing rib and the second reinforcing rib makes PVC hollow partition board have high sound insulation value and high heat preservation performance.
